As Makanik's post shows, the default view of "Surround View" does include a top view, it's just not full screen. It's very useful in confined spaces to see exactly where the car is in relation to any obstacle. When you are close to an obstruction the small screen view also includes an illustration of which of the sensors is causing the warning sound.

Having experienced it, I wouldn't be without it. When pulling out of a "blind junction", It's very useful to be able to call up the front panoramic view to give you a view of the road before poking the bonnet out (you can match the system to the diamond button on the steering wheel to turn it on when the sensors haven't done so).
